All posts are checked by an AI filter - not only for obeying all rules, but also for suspected SPAM or fake information.
If photos or videos are attached to a review and only one of them is rejected, the entire review is made private, i.e. hidden to the public. So whenever you find out review is not published, the first question should be: are there any photos or videos attached?
While text-only reviews and photos are usually accepted (or rejected) within minutes, it can take more than a day to verify a video.
In the case of attached photos, as a first step, remove the photos and watch if text-only is accepted.

This is absolutely wrong and could be interpreted as spamming resulting in getting banned.
I was successful in some cases by continuously removing half of the text until it is accepted and then adding again phrase by phrase and later word by word.
But never post again exactly the same!

I had a review, which was published after removing a hyphen, another case immediately after correcting a typo (the unknown word was probably interpreted as gibberish)

I don’t think, you get banned for re-posting only once or twice, instead the filter knows your history and it depends on how many times you did not obey the rules.
If you strongly believe being banned, you can submit a form to have your account checked I don’t have the link handy, (but possibly @ErmesT can tell you quickly I just found the link: Account investigation for contributions not visible on Google Maps).
